Vanuatu is one of the most seismically active island nations on Earth, a direct consequence of its position atop the New Hebrides [[subduction-zone]] where the Australian Plate dives eastward beneath the Pacific Plate at a rate of 90 to 100 millimetres per year — among the world's fastest subduction rates. This rapid convergence generates a near-continuous stream of earthquakes across the island chain, ranging from micro-events to great interface earthquakes exceeding magnitude 8. The New Hebrides Trench lies approximately 100 to 200 kilometres to the west of the main island chain, and the subducting Australian plate descends steeply to depths of over 600 kilometres beneath the arc. Along the arc's length, the nature of the seismic coupling varies: the central portion around Vanuatu's main islands appears more strongly locked and has produced multiple magnitude 7+ events, while the northern and southern terminations of the arc have somewhat different geometries. Active volcanoes including Yasur on Tanna, Ambrym, Lopevi, Ambae (Manaro Voui), and multiple submarine cones mark the volcanic arc built above the [[subduction-zone]]. The combination of large interface earthquakes and locally generated [[tsunami]]s makes Vanuatu one of the highest-risk countries in the Pacific for compound seismic-tsunamic disasters.
Vanuatu's seismic history is dominated by large and frequently destructive earthquakes. The 26 January 1965 Banks Islands earthquake (magnitude 7.6) generated a [[tsunami]] that killed approximately 100 people. The 5 August 1980 Vanuatu earthquake (magnitude 7.1) struck near the capital Port Vila. The 7 October 1999 Ambrym earthquake (magnitude 7.3) caused widespread damage on the volcanic island. On 25 September 2011, a magnitude 7.1 earthquake struck near Efate, the main island, causing significant damage to Port Vila buildings. The 7 March 2015 Vanuatu earthquake (magnitude 6.9) struck just hours before Cyclone Pam, one of the strongest Pacific cyclones on record, creating compound disaster conditions that overwhelmed emergency response. The 14 November 1999 Vanuatu earthquake (magnitude 7.5) north of Espiritu Santo generated a destructive [[tsunami]] that struck Pentecost Island. Multiple magnitude 7+ events struck in 2009, 2011, 2013, 2016, and subsequent years, reflecting the nearly annual occurrence of major earthquakes somewhere along the New Hebrides arc. The 2021 Ambrym volcanic eruption was preceded by a swarm of seismic events associated with the magmatic system.
The tectonic origin of Vanuatu is entirely oceanic and volcanic. The islands have no continental basement; they sit on accreted oceanic plateau and arc material that was built up by submarine volcanism over tens of millions of years. The d'Entrecasteaux Ridge — an oceanic ridge on the subducting Australian Plate — is currently colliding with the central New Hebrides arc, causing local tectonic complexity, uplift of islands, and modification of the [[subduction-zone]] geometry in the central arc region. This ridge-arc collision is responsible for unusual tectonic behaviour including back-arc compression in the North Aoba Basin and anomalously shallow seismicity in the arc-ridge collision zone. The outer forearc islands — notably the Loyalty Islands to the west, geologically part of New Caledonia's administrative territory — have been uplifted by forearc deformation associated with the ridge collision. The volcanic arc is highly active: Yasur on Tanna has been erupting nearly continuously for at least 800 years, and Ambrym has one of the world's largest active lava lakes. [[seismic-wave]] amplification in coastal Port Vila, built partly on young alluvial and reclaimed land, is a recognised urban hazard that has been the subject of microzonation studies.

国の地震リスクは、プレート境界への近接性、歴史的な地震活動(過去の地震の頻度とマグニチュード)、地質条件、地震帯の人口密度、建築基準法の施行状況など、複数の要因を用いて評価されます。QuakeFYIはこれらの要因に基づき、0(リスクなし)から4(非常に高い)までの地震帯を割り当てています。
地震帯とは、地震の危険度によって分類された地理的領域です。ゾーン0はリスクが無視できる程度、ゾーン1は低リスク、ゾーン2は中程度のリスク、ゾーン3は高リスク、ゾーン4は非常に高いリスクを示します。これらのゾーンは、歴史的な地震データ、テクトニクスの状況、地質条件によって決定されます。
環太平洋火山帯(リング・オブ・ファイア)沿いの国々が最も多くの地震を経験しています。日本、インドネシア、チリ、フィリピン、イランは常に最も高い地震活動を記録しています。アメリカ合衆国(特にアラスカとカリフォルニア)、トルコ、メキシコも地震活動が非常に活発な国々です。
人口密度が高いと、より多くの人々やインフラが潜在的な被害にさらされるため、地震リスクが増大します。人口密集都市でのマグニチュード7.0の地震は数千人の犠牲者を出す可能性がありますが、無人地帯で同じ地震が発生しても被害は生じないかもしれません。建築基準法と防災対策は、人口密集地域のリスクを大幅に低減します。
地震密度は、国土面積に対する地震活動の集中度を測定するもので、1,000平方キロメートルあたりの地震回数で表されます。地震密度が高いことは、単位面積あたりの地震活動が頻繁であることを示し、異なる面積の国々間で地震リスクを比較するのに役立ちます。
